In Bed Alone

In the dark,
Familiar sounds of dogs
Barking wake me from
A dream of you sleeping,
Warm and close,
Next to me.

I reach out for your hip,
But find only absence.

In the dark,
I think of you,
The sweetness of your smile,
The gentle rise and fall
Of your voice,
The well worn softness
Of your nightgown
That hugs you like I do
When we're near.

I miss you, Dear!
